Abstract

The present invention relates to a method for realizing user call switching based on IU FLEX techniques, which has the core that after an MSC receives the service request of a user, when the condition that the use data of the user can not be obtained in a VLR according to the identity marks of a TMSI and an IMSI of the user is confirmed, NRI value contained in the identity mark of the TMSI of the user is obtained. Matched NRI value is searched in an inner pool zone according to the obtained NRI value. When the condition that the matched NRI value is found is confirmed, a data restoration process is originated to the user. Therefore, switching rate when the user calls or is called can be enhanced through the data restoration process through the present invention to make shared characteristics among different CN nodes in an IUFLEX packet network have an opportunity to exert fully. In addition, the present invention enhances the successful rate of selecting a core network for the user through a reassigned TMSI in a subsequent call processing process which is carried out after the data restoration process succeeds. Consequently, the successful probability of the user to carry out service is large.

Background technology
The agreement 3GPP TS 23.236 of 3GPP Release5 and 3GPP TS 25.331 have described the characteristic of IUFLEX technology, in this agreement, introduced POOL AREA (Chi Qu) notion, a POOL AREA represents one or more RAN (Radio Access Network, wireless access network) set of node service area, it is made up of a plurality of core net (CN) node (as MSC or SGSN node).
In the IU FLEX technology, a RNC (radio network controller) node is supported to connect in the territory of a plurality of different CN nodes, a RNC node can be routed to business information different CN node (as MSC or SGSN node) by connecting in the territory, thereby makes these CN nodes share traffics all in the district of pond.Can reduce renewal between the CN node, switching and reorientation like this, reduce the renewal flow of attaching position register (HLR).
Be illustrated in figure 1 as the group-network construction of a typical IU FLEX function.In this framework, there is a POOL AREA, this pond is made up of MSC (Mobile Switching Center, mobile switching centre) 1, MSC2 and MSC3.Under the situation of the normal operation of system, MSC1, MSC2 and MSC3 share the traffic (seeing agreement 3GPP TS 23 236) in this pond jointly.
The prior art relevant with the present invention, the flow process when being based on above-mentioned networking structure and carrying out customer call.
According to the description among the agreement 3GPP TS 24008, the user uses TMSI (TemporaryMobile Subscriber Identity, Temporary Mobile Subscriber Identity) makes a call as user ID, MSC receives CM SERVICE REQUEST (call management service request), if confirm that according to user ID TMSI this user is not this VLR (Visitor Location Register, VLR Visitor Location Register) user, then MSC initiates the identification flow process, MSC obtains this user's IMSI (International Mobile Subscriber Idetity, international mobile subscriber identity) after, find that this user is not this VLR user, then return CM SERVICE REJECT (call management service refusal) message, this call failure.Its handling process is as shown in Figure 2:
Step 1, UE (user) uses TMSI to make a call as user ID, and initial direct-sending message is dealt into RNC, and RNC sends to certain MSC with this CM SERVICE REQUEST message.
Step 2, after MSC received described CM SERVICE REQUEST message, the VLR of this MSC can not match the VLR user data according to user ID TMSI, and MSC initiates the user identity identification flow process then, send IDENTITY REQUEST to the user, get this user's IMSI; See agreement 3GPP TS24008.
Step 3, the user sends IDENTITY RESPONSE to MSC, and MSC obtains this user's IMSI.
Step 4, the VLR of MSC uses user's IMSI to search less than this IMSI corresponding user data, and MSC sends CM SERVICE REJECT to UE, and wherein the Reason For Denial value is #4 (IMSIunknown in VLR), sees agreement 3GPP TS 24 008.
Step 5, MSC discharges this calling.Be that MSC sends IU RELEASE COMMAND (IU release command) to RNC; Described RNC discharges after receiving this message, and after release is finished, sends IU RELEASE COMPLETE (IU discharges and finishes) message and give MSC.
When the user who is not this VLR initiates when called, when user's page-response message sent to MSC, MSC is dynamic subscriber's data of this user not, then discharge this calling, and this user does called failure.Its handling process is as shown in Figure 3:
Step 1, UE uses TMSI to carry out page response as user ID, and initial direct-sending message is dealt into RNC; RNC sends to certain MSC with this PAGING RESPONSE (page response) message.
Step 2, the VLR of this MSC can not match the VLR user data according to user ID TMSI, and MSC initiates the user identity identification flow process then, sends IDENTITY REQUEST (identification request) and gives UE, gets the IMSI of this UE.See agreement 3GPP TS 24008.
Step 3, the user sends I DENTITY RESPONSE (identification response) and gives MSC, and MSC obtains this user's IMSI.
Step 4, the VLR of MSC uses the user data of user's I MSI coupling less than VLR, and MSC discharges this calling.Be that MSC sends IU RELEASE COMMAND to RNC; Described RNC discharges after receiving this message, and after release is finished, sends IU RELEASE COMPLETE message to MSC.
By prior art as can be seen, when the user uses TMSI to call out, because this user's data not among this VLR, therefore the user does the caller meeting and leads to the failure, same user does and also can fail when called, thereby the characteristic that can share between the different CN nodes in the IU FLEX networking is not fully exerted.

Embodiment
Because the user ID that the user carried when carrying out business is TMSI, the NRI value that includes the Chi Qu of MSC correspondence among this TMSI, illustrate that this user once registered merits and demerits at certain CN of this Chi Qu, therefore in the IU FLEX networking of sharing CN, the success rate that current CN initiates the user data recovery should propose the present invention in view of this consideration than higher.
In the present invention, if the user is the NRI that comprises among called or the TMSI that uses when doing caller in the district of MSC pond, and this user's data not among the corresponding VLR, then MSC initiates user data and recovers flow process, continues user-dependent calling service or called service then.And behind this access success, MSC initiates TMSI and redistributes flow process, and for this user distributes new TMSI, the user uses new TMSI to substitute old TMSI, has ensured that RNC can be distributed to correct core net when this user carried out related service later on.
First embodiment provided by the invention is the call handling process of user when doing caller, and it comprises the steps: as shown in Figure 4
Step 1, the user uses TMSI to make a call as user ID, and passes through initial direct-sending message, RNC as described in sending to as CM SERVICE REQUEST message.Described RNC sends to corresponding MSC with described initial direct-sending message.
Step 2, described MSC gets access to the user ID TMSI of described user's correspondence according to the described message that receives.
Get access to the user ID TMSI of user's correspondence as MSC after, execution in step 3, promptly in VLR, search the user data of coupling according to described TMSI, if in the time of can not getting access to the user data with this user's TMSI coupling, then initiate the identification flow process, and get access to described user's IMSI according to described identification flow process, in VLR, search the user data of coupling then according to described IMSI.Specific implementation process is as follows:
Step 3, MSC searches the user data of coupling according to described TMSI in VLR, if can get access to the user data of coupling, then execution in step 4, promptly proceed the processing of call flow, that is to say the processing (referring to 3GPP TS 24008) of carrying out follow-up flow process according to the 3GPP related protocol; If when confirming to get access to the user data of coupling, then execution in step 5.
Step 5, MSC initiates the identification flow process, and the IMSI of acquisition user correspondence, in VLR, search the user data of coupling then according to described IMSI, if can get access to the user data of coupling, then execution in step 6, promptly proceed the processing of call flow, that is to say the processing (referring to 3GPP TS 24008) of carrying out follow-up flow process according to the 3GPP related protocol; If when confirming to get access to the user data of coupling, then execution in step 7.
In step 5, MSC at first initiates identity request, and sends to described user by IDENTITY REQUEST message, requires its corresponding IMSI of reporting of user.After the user receives described request, give MSC by its corresponding IMSI of IDENTITY RESPONSE information reporting.When MSC gets access to the IMSI of user's correspondence, then in VLR, search and described IMSi corresponding user data according to described IMSI.
Step 7, this user's who comprises in the initial direct-sending message according to user's transmission identify label TMSI obtains the NRI value that wherein comprises, and judge whether the described NRI value that gets access to can be complementary with the NRI value in the Qi Chi district, if do not match, then execution in step 8, promptly proceed the processing of call flow, that is to say the processing (referring to 3GPP TS 24008) of carrying out follow-up flow process according to the 3GPP related protocol; If coupling, then execution in step 9.
Step 9 is initiated Data Recovery Process to this user, if the Data Recovery Process success, then execution in step 10, promptly carry out the processing of subsequent voice calls flow process, that is to say the processing (referring to 3GPP TS 24008) of carrying out follow-up flow process according to the 3GPP related protocol; If failure, then execution in step 11, send CM SERVICE REJECT message promptly for described user, and delete described user data of users, initiate the call release flow process.
In step 11, call out when discharging, MSC at first sends IURELEASE COMMAND message to the RNC at this user place, after described RNC receives described message, call release, and after release finishes, send IU RELEASE COMPLETE message to MSC, dispose procedure completes successfully.
Second embodiment provided by the invention is that the user does the call flows when called, its still as shown in Figure 5, its implementation process is as follows:
Step 1, the user uses TMSI to carry out page response as user ID, and passes through initial direct-sending message, RNC as described in sending to as PAGING RESPONSE message.Described RNC sends to corresponding MSC with described initial direct-sending message.
Following step 2 is identical to the process and the corresponding steps among first embodiment of step 6.Here be not described in detail.
Next execution in step 7, this user's who comprises in the initial direct-sending message according to user's transmission identify label TMSI obtains the NRI value that wherein comprises, and judge whether the described NRI value that gets access to can be complementary with the NRI value in the Qi Chi district, if do not match, then execution in step 8, promptly carry out the processing (referring to 3GPP TS 24008) of follow-up flow process according to the 3GPP related protocol; If coupling, then execution in step 9.
Step 9 is initiated Data Recovery Process to this user.If data are recovered successfully, then execution in step 10, promptly carry out the processing of subsequent voice calls flow process, that is to say the processing (referring to 3GPP TS 24008) of carrying out follow-up flow process according to the 3GPP related protocol; If data are recovered failure, then execution in step 11, promptly delete described user data of users, initiate the call release flow process.
In the call release flow process of step 11, MSC at first sends IURELEASE COMMAND message to the RNC at this user place, after described RNC receives described message, call release, and after release finishes, sending IU RELEASE COMPLETE message to MSC, dispose procedure completes successfully.
The 3rd embodiment provided by the invention, it has increased following content on the basis of first embodiment and second embodiment:
After confirming that the NRI value that gets access to can be complementary with any NRI value in the district of MSC pond, when carrying out follow-up call flow processing, in user's call flow,, wherein comprise the NRI value of this MSC for the user distributes new TMSI.
After handling like this, owing to comprise the NRI value of this MSC in the newly assigned TMSI value of user, so can correctly select core net when the user carries out business, it is bigger to make the user carry out professional possibility of success.The concrete process of core net of selecting is as follows:
When the user carries out business, the IDNNS that carries in the initial direct-sending message derives according to the newly assigned TMSI value of described user, carry out the Route Selection of core net when RNC receives initial direct-sending message according to described IDNNS, then described service request from user is sent to the core net of described selection.
Above-mentioned specific embodiments only needs in MSC original flow process to be done above-mentioned modification, does not influence interface protocol, do not influence other network element, so feasibility is more intense.In addition, this method also is applicable to the networking situation of MOCN+IU FLEX simultaneously.
By above-mentioned specific embodiments as can be seen, in service request from user, that carry is the TMSI (can judge by NRI) that MSC distributes, if and do not have corresponding user data among the VLR of MSC, then MSC initiates VLR user data recovery flow process, thereby can improve user's call completing rate, and then make the effect of sharing CN in the IU FLEX networking have an opportunity to be not fully exerted.
In addition, the present invention distributes new TMSI for this user in follow-up call flow after user data recovers the flow process success, when making this user carry out business later on, use this effective TMSI to derive IDNNS, when RNC carries out the Route Selection of core net, can correctly select core net.Thereby make professional possibility of success bigger.
